在如今的数字世界里,我们依赖着各种各样的信息技术来处理和管理我们的数据、交易以及资产。随着互联网的迅速发展,人们对于信息安全性及系统可扩展性要求日益增高。在这里,区块链技术作为一项革命性创新脱颖而出,以其独特的安全性与可扩展性特征为各大行业所瞩目。
区块链的技术基础
区块链技术的核心在于其分布式账本结构和加密算法应用。分布式账本意味着数据被分散在多个节点上,并且每一个参与者都持有账本的完整副本。这样的设计保证了数据的不可篡改性和透明度,因为一旦信息被记录到区块中,就无法进行更改或删除。此外,区块链采用的哈希加密技术将每个块链接起来形成一个链式结构,使得任何试图对数据进行恶意修改的行为都会立即被检测并阻止。
区块链的安全性探讨
1. 去中心化与安全性:区块链的去中心化特性极大地提高了系统的安全性。传统的集中式系统在面临内部人员或外部攻击时往往存在安全漏洞。而在区块链中,没有任何单一实体可以单独控制整个网络,使得数据和交易更加难以被篡改或伪造。
2. 加密技术保障隐私:区块链中的交易信息通过复杂的加密算法进行保护,确保了用户数据的隐私性和安全性。即使在公开链上进行交易,也可以通过智能合约等机制限制外界对敏感信息的访问。
3. 共识机制增强可信度:为了在网络中达成一致的状态,区块链采用了诸如工作量证明(Proof of Work)和权益证明(Proof of Stake)等共识算法。这些机制确保了只有经过验证且符合特定规则的交易才能被添加到链上,从而有效防止双重支付、欺诈行为等。
区块链的可扩展性挑战与解决方案
随着区块链技术在金融、供应链、物联网等多个领域的广泛应用,其处理能力及吞吐量成为了一个重要的考虑因素。传统的区块链网络面临着性能瓶颈,尤其是交易确认时间和交易成本问题。
1. 平行化与分片技术:为了解决这个问题,一些区块链项目引入了平行链(侧链)和数据分片技术。平行链允许特定功能或业务逻辑在独立的、可扩展的链上运行,减少了对主链的压力;而数据分片则是将交易数据切分为更小的部分,分散存储到不同的节点中,从而提高整个网络的数据处理速度和容量。
2. 优化共识算法:为了提升交易确认效率及降低能耗,研究者们不断探索改进或创新的共识机制。例如,权益证明(Proof of Stake)相比工作量证明(Proof of Work),能以更低的计算资源成本实现相同的安全性目标,并且能显著提高系统吞吐量。
3. 智能合约与自动化:智能合约是区块链上自动执行的、不需人工干预的合同。它们通过预设的规则和逻辑来处理交易,能够极大地减少验证过程的时间,并提升系统的可扩展性。随着技术的演进,智能合约的功能日益丰富,为区块链系统提供了一种灵活且高效的解决方案。
结论
基于区块链技术特征的安全性和可扩展性的探讨揭示了这一技术在构建可信、高效及透明的数字生态系统中的巨大潜力和价值。面对不断增长的数据处理需求与安全威胁,区块链不仅需要在安全性上保持先进水平,在可扩展性上同样追求卓越,以适应未来的数字化转型趋势。通过持续的技术创新和优化,区块链有望在保障数据隐私、促进公平交易、支持跨行业协作等方面发挥关键作用,成为推动社会进步的强大引擎。
